Which school has higher graduate earnings, Rosedale Bible College or Aveda Institute-Columbus?
Rosedale Bible College gra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$35,558 vs $30,231.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, Rosedale Bible College or Aveda Institute-Columbus?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), Rosedale Bible College is the more affordable option at $5,377 per year versus $20,800.
